It is a goal of the Visible CellTM project to map the output of Cell Illustrator onto a 3D physical model of the cell so that network models can be integrated and visualized ...” said Professor Mark Ragan, the University of Queensland \\ \\ Cell Illustrator can be used for: * Easy construction and visualization of biological pathways and processes * Simulation of systems that include both discrete and continuous processes * Estimation of unknown parameters in a pathway model using time-course information (Data Assimilation) * Simulation animation * Creating model diagrams of publication quality * Importing models from public or proprietary libraries and databases like KEGG * Creating pathway databases/libraries from a set of pathway models * Analysis and exploration of gene relationship networks This is a list of projects that are related to Cell Illustrator.
